12 Galloon Nano Struggling
I know that the smaller the tank, the more difficult to keep an equalized environment, but I have had horrible luck with this 12 gallon nano that has been set up for 6months. Nothing in it lives, I finally got my slime algae to subside, but I can't even keep a green clown goby alive or some simple polyps. My salinity is 1.023, temp 81 degrees, nitrate, ph, ammonia, all in check.
I have a dsb about 5in and about 16 lbs of live rock. The tank has 4wts p/galloon. Any ideas on what I could be doing wrong. Filer media consists of activated carbon, bio balls. the tank has excellent water flow as well. Hi Suchin and welcome. Your salinity and temp sound fine, but have you noticed large temperature swings throughout the day, or does it always stay within a couple degrees of 81?
If you have algae problems, there is something about your water that is not right. Can you provide us with your parameters (pH, nitrate, ammonia, nitrite, alkalinity, at least). Phosphates will cause algae blooms too, have you tested for phosphates? What kind of water are you using? Tap water? RO water? If tap water, do you treat it before you add it to the tank? If nothing else, you may just have a bad test kit, which is all too common. Ok before you go and buy new test kits have your lfs check it for free to see if yours are bad, also have them check the salinity. When I first set my tank up I had high salinity becuase my brand new hydrometer wasnt any good and gave a reading of 1.021 when it really was 1.026, so have them check that to. Why are you using chemipure? How long did the clown and tang last in your tank. When you get this figured out and go to restock your tank please dont add any tangs to your system, no tang should ever go in a 14 gal. The smallest tang is a yellow tang and it gets 8 inches and needs a min tank size of 55 gal and alot of people argue that they need more room than that.
